Livecode iOS ОШИБКА ITMS-90022 Комплект не содержит значок приложения - PullRequest
1 голос
/ 14 апреля 2020

Я создал приложение iPhone в Livecode 9.6.1 и сохранил его как отдельное приложение со всеми иконками .png и экранами Spla sh, загруженными в соответствующих размерах в настройках автономного приложения. Я сделал файл .ipa и отправил его через Application Loader (также пробовал Transporter), и я получил эту ошибку.

ОШИБКА ITMS-90022: «Отсутствует требуемый файл значков. В комплекте нет значка приложения для iPhone / iPod Touch размером точно 120x120 пикселей, в формате .png для iOS версий> = 7,0 Для поддержки более старых версий iOS значок может потребоваться в комплекте за пределами каталога активов. Убедитесь, что файл Info, plist содержит соответствующие записи, ссылающиеся на файл. См. То же ошибка для 76x76 и 152x152 пикселей

Я не уверен, что следующее поможет, но я заметил - это только разрешения для значков устройств iOS 7? - когда я помещаю приложение на симулятор или на свой персональный iPhone Устройство работает нормально, а экраны spla sh работают. Но значок приложения по-прежнему отображается как белый по умолчанию - если я щелкну правой кнопкой мыши по файлу .app и покажу содержимое пакета, я смогу увидеть все изображения spla sh но не любой из файлов изображений значков - я не могу открыть файл .app в XCode, чтобы добавить эти изображения значков в Info.plist

Ma c Catalina Версия 10,15,3

* 1 008 *iPhone X IOS 13,3,1

LiveCode 9,6,0 (dp3)

Xcode 10,1 и 11,3, помещенные в iOS SDK

Спасибо,

Ну и дела

1 Ответ

0 голосов
/ 14 апреля 2020

похоже, что вы забыли включить значок приложения или оно имеет неправильное разрешение. Проверьте настройки значка и убедитесь, что вы включили значок для iOS 7 Hi-Res iPhone. Это также может помочь правильно называть значки приложений, добавляя суффиксы @ 2x и @ 3x для обозначения версий с высоким разрешением.

Это означает, что вы должны убедиться, что присутствуют следующие значки:

  • iPhone: "MyAppIcon.png" (60x60)
  • iOS 7 Привет-Res iPhone: "MyAppIcon@2x.png" (120x120)
  • iPhone 6 Plys: "MyAppIcon@3x.png" (180x180)
...